Course Content

• Telecommunications Network Architectures and Protocols
• Advanced Telecommunication Systems Design (including 5G and IoT)
• Software Defined Networking (SDN) and Network Function Virtualization (NFV)
• Wireless Communication Systems and Technologies
• Telecommunication Security and Network Management
• Cloud Computing for Telecommunications
• Big Data Analytics for Telecommunications
• Project Management in Telecommunication Systems Development

Career path

Graduate Certificate in Telecommunications System Development: UK Career Outlook

Career Role Description
Telecommunications Network Engineer Design, implement, and maintain telecommunications networks; troubleshoot and resolve network issues; ensure optimal network performance and security. High demand for skills in 5G and network virtualization.
Telecommunications Software Developer Develop and maintain software applications for telecommunications systems; work with various programming languages and technologies; contribute to the development of innovative telecommunication solutions. Strong coding skills in Python and Java are highly sought after.
IT Project Manager (Telecommunications Focus) Manage and oversee telecommunications projects; coordinate teams and resources; ensure projects are delivered on time and within budget; strong project management skills and telecommunications domain expertise are crucial.
Cybersecurity Analyst (Telecommunications) Protect telecommunications systems from cyber threats; monitor network activity; respond to security incidents; possess expertise in network security and relevant certifications. Growing demand due to increasing cybersecurity risks.
